【数据字典】第三篇 利用PowDesigner自动生成数据字典

一、从mysql数据库生成pdm图

1.配置数据库连接(要使用此方法jdk必须为32位,否则test将会失败)

1.1配置数据源:database-->Configure Data Connections

【数据字典】第三篇 利用PowDesigner自动生成数据字典_第1张图片

点击红色按钮新建连接

【数据字典】第三篇 利用PowDesigner自动生成数据字典_第2张图片

com.mysql.jdbc.Driver

jdbc:mysql://ip:port/kstore?characterEncoding=UTF-8&&zeroDateTimeBehavior=convertToNull

D:\Program Files (x86)\Sybase\PowerDesigner 16\mysql-connector-java-5.1.42.jar

1.2连接数据库:database-->Connect...

【数据字典】第三篇 利用PowDesigner自动生成数据字典_第3张图片

选择之前配置的数据源,输入账号、密码连接即可

1.3从数据库直接导出pdm:File-->Reverse Engineer-->Database,

【数据字典】第三篇 利用PowDesigner自动生成数据字典_第4张图片

点击确定,弹出以下页面

【数据字典】第三篇 利用PowDesigner自动生成数据字典_第5张图片

选择数据库连接源文件,弹出以下页面

【数据字典】第三篇 利用PowDesigner自动生成数据字典_第6张图片

选择相应的数据库源配置文件,输入账号密码,点击connect,跳转回上一页面

选择确定,弹出该数据源所有数据,可以选择要生成pdm的数据

【数据字典】第三篇 利用PowDesigner自动生成数据字典_第7张图片

等待完成后即可

2.从sql生成pdm:File-->Reverse Engineer-->Database(表注释会不见)

【数据字典】第三篇 利用PowDesigner自动生成数据字典_第8张图片

选择使用脚本,并选择对应sql脚本,点击确定即可

二、通过pdm生成数据字典

1.新建模板:Report--> Report Templates

【数据字典】第三篇 利用PowDesigner自动生成数据字典_第9张图片

选择新建模板,名字随意

【数据字典】第三篇 利用PowDesigner自动生成数据字典_第10张图片

点击ok,弹出两个分区Aavailable区域中选择你想要在WORD文档中展示的东东

按下图进行选择:

【数据字典】第三篇 利用PowDesigner自动生成数据字典_第11张图片

ctrl+s保存该模板后退出模板编辑

2.利用模板生成数据字段:Report -> Generate Report

【数据字典】第三篇 利用PowDesigner自动生成数据字典_第12张图片

点击文件夹,选择模板保存路径

【数据字典】第三篇 利用PowDesigner自动生成数据字典_第13张图片

点击确定回到上一页面,进行相关配置,点击ok,即可生成

你可能感兴趣的:(【数据字典】第三篇 利用PowDesigner自动生成数据字典)